Is it anyhow possible to merge different node data stores? Maybe a
kind of making additional subdirectories, copy data in and delete
index file to let the full data store reinitialize..
I'd like to avoid dropping probably valuable stored data on closing
test nodes.
Sure. Copy the data from one store into the other. The directories are
compatible. Then delete the index file.
